TX2-6V Details

  • Manufacturer Part Number:

    TX2-6V

  • Pbfree Code:

    Yes

  • Rohs Code:

    Yes

  • Part Life Cycle Code:

    Active

  • Package Description:

    ROHS COMPLIANT

  • ECCN Code:

    EAR99

  • HTS Code:

    8536.49.00.50

  • Factory Lead Time:

    18 Weeks

  • Manufacturer:

    Panasonic Electronic Components

  • YTEOL:

    7.87

  • Body Breadth:

    7.4 mm

  • Body Height:

    8.2 mm

  • Body Length or Diameter:

    15 mm

  • Coil Current(DC)-Max:

    0.023 A

  • Coil Operate Voltage(DC):

    4.5 V

  • Coil Power:

    140 mW

  • Coil Release Voltage(DC):

    0.6 V

  • Coil Resistance:

    257 Ω

  • Coil Voltage(DC)-Max:

    6 V

  • Coil Voltage-Nom:

    6 V

  • Coil/Input Supply Type:

    DC

  • Contact Current(DC)-Max:

    2 A

  • Contact (DC) Max Power Rating R Load:

    60W@220VDC

  • Contact (DC) Max Rating R Load:

    2A@220VDC

  • Contact Resistance:

    100 mΩ

  • Contact Voltage(DC)-Max:

    220 V

  • Contact/Output Supply Type:

    DC

  • Electrical Life:

    100000 Cycle(s)

  • End Contact Material:

    Silver

  • End Contact Plating:

    GOLD

  • Input Switching Control Type:

    Random

  • Insulation Resistance:

    1000000000 Ω

  • Mounting Feature:

    THROUGH HOLE-STRAIGHT

  • Number of Terminals:

    8

  • Operate Time:

    4 ms

  • Operating Temperature-Max:

    85 °C

  • Operating Temperature-Min:

    -40 °C

  • Packing Method:

    TUBE

  • Physical Dimension:

    15mm x 7.4mm x 8.2mm

  • Reference Standard:

    BSI; CSA; UL

  • Relay Action:

    MOMENTARY

  • Relay Form:

    2 FORM C

  • Relay Function:

    DPDT

  • Relay Type:

    POWER/SIGNAL RELAY

  • Release Time:

    4 ms

  • Sealing:

    WATER PROOF

  • Surface Mount:

    NO

  • Terminal Length:

    0.003500127000254001 inch

  • Termination Type:

    SOLDER

TX2-6V Frequently Asked Questions (FAQs)

  • The recommended PCB layout for the TX2-6V relay is to have a minimum of 1.5 mm clearance around the relay and to use a ground plane under the relay to reduce electromagnetic interference (EMI).
  • To ensure reliable switching with the TX2-6V relay, make sure to follow the recommended coil voltage and current ratings, and use a suitable drive circuit to ensure clean switching. Also, ensure that the relay is properly soldered and seated on the PCB.
  • The maximum switching frequency for the TX2-6V relay is 20 Hz. Exceeding this frequency may lead to reduced relay life and reliability.
  • The TX2-6V relay is rated for operation up to 85°C. However, it's recommended to derate the relay's performance at higher temperatures to ensure reliable operation. Consult the datasheet for temperature derating curves.
  • To minimize EMI, use a shielded cable for the coil connections, and consider adding a ferrite bead or common-mode choke to the coil circuit. Also, ensure good PCB layout practices, such as separating the relay's coil and contact circuits.
